December 22 – January 19 · Earth · Saturn

Capricorn Zodiac Sign — Personality, Love & Purpose

The patient architect of a life built to last.

You are the sign of the mountain — and more importantly, the sign of the climb. Born between December 22 and January 19, you carry the cardinal earth energy of Capricorn, the great architect of the zodiac. Where others dream, you draft blueprints. Where others rush, you measure twice. There is a stillness in you that the world often mistakes for coolness, but it is actually concentration — the deep, gathered focus of someone who knows that anything worth building takes time.

Ruled by Saturn, the planet of structure, time, and mastery, you are wired for the long game. You understand instinctively what younger souls have to learn the hard way: that discipline is a form of love, that boundaries are a form of freedom, and that maturity is its own kind of magic. You age in reverse, as the old astrologers say — burdened young, then lighter and freer with every passing year, until by your sixties you are practically luminous.

What makes you unmistakable is your dry wit, your quiet competence, and the way you walk into a room and immediately understand who is in charge — and whether they should be. You are not cold. You are simply careful with your warmth, the way one is careful with a flame that took a long time to light.

You are not climbing the mountain to prove anything — you are climbing because the mountain is in you, and it has been waiting your whole life to be walked.

Love & Relationships

In love, you are slow to open and fierce to commit — once you choose someone, you choose them in the full Saturnian sense: through seasons, setbacks, and the unglamorous middle years. You express devotion through provision and presence rather than poetry, which means your partner must learn to read love in the language of a paid bill, a fixed shelf, a steady hand. The lesson of your romantic life is to let yourself be soft on purpose, not only when you are too tired to hold the armor up.

Career & Money

Career is where your sign sings — you are built for legacy, mastery, and the kind of success that compounds over decades. Money in your hands tends to grow because you respect it the way a farmer respects soil: as something to tend, not spend. Just be wary of the workaholic shadow Saturn casts, and remember that the summit means nothing if you arrive too exhausted to enjoy the view.

Spiritual Path

Your spiritual path is one of embodiment — of bringing the sacred down into the practical, the daily, the structural. Unlike signs who chase transcendence, you find God in the discipline of the morning ritual, the rhythm of the work, the bones of the earth itself. Your ancestors walk closely with you; sit with them often, because the lineage you carry has wisdom your striving mind cannot reach.

Compatibility

Best matches: Taurus and Virgo are your kindred earth signs — Taurus brings sensuality and softness to your serious world, while Virgo matches your devotion to craft and creates the rare partnership where two perfectionists actually understand each other.

Growth pairing: Cancer, your opposite sign, will challenge you to honor the inner home as much as the outer empire — teaching you that emotional fluency is not weakness but the foundation everything else is built upon.

Frequently Asked Questions

Why do Capricorns seem so serious?

Saturn, your ruling planet, gives you an early awareness of consequence, responsibility, and time — which often makes you the 'old soul' in any room. It's not that you lack joy; it's that you take life seriously because you understand how precious and brief it is. Once trusted, your humor is one of the sharpest and most disarming in the zodiac.

What is Capricorn's biggest life lesson?

Learning that your value is not measured in achievement, productivity, or the weight you carry for others. Saturn's deepest gift is teaching you to build a life of meaning rather than just merit. Rest, play, and receiving love are not rewards you earn after the work is done — they are part of the work itself.

Are Capricorns good in long-term relationships?

Exceptionally so, once they commit. You are one of the most loyal, providing, and stabilizing partners in the zodiac, and you take vows — spoken or unspoken — with profound seriousness. The work is allowing your partner to see the tender, uncertain self beneath the capable exterior.
